[Ocular bartonellosis in an HIV-HVC coinfected patient].

Medecine et maladies infectieuses, 2008
Bartonella henselae is the etiologic agent of the cat scratch disease and in immunocompromised patients, of bacillary angiomatosis and peliosis hepatis. Less often, ocular complications associated with B. henselae infection have been reported in immunocompetent patients and five times in HIV-infected patients.
